JD for Associate Analyst: Product Support role
We are looking for enthusiastic Trainee Support Engineers to provide Level 1 support for web-based applications. The role involves assisting customers, handling basic incidents, troubleshooting issues, and ensuring timely escalation to higher support teams. Candidates should have good communication skills, a customer-focused mindset, and a willingness to learn and grow in a support environment
Experience:
No or less than 1 year of experience in a product technical support environment
Primary Job Functions:
Provide Level 1 technical support to end users via phone, email, and web-based tools under guidance.
Assist in basic troubleshooting of application and infrastructure issues and escalate complex problems to senior support teams (L2/L3). Support users with product usage queries and ensure timely updates on reported issues.
Learn and follow incident management, SLA, and escalation processes.
Assist in documenting incidents, resolutions, SOPs, and knowledge base articles.
Participate in daily status/triage calls and track assigned tickets under supervision.
Collaborate with internal teams (development, QA, infrastructure) to understand issues and support resolution.
Support the setup and basic maintenance of DEV/QA/UAT environments with guidance.
Monitor applications and systems using tools (e.g., Azure Application Insights, Datadog, Nagios, Dynatrace) and report anomalies.
Assist in tracking system health, performance, and basic resource utilization (CPU, memory,
disk).
Respond to alerts, perform initial analysis, and escalate issues promptly.
Learn to perform basic root cause analysis and contribute to problem-solving discussions.
Follow defined processes to ensure service availability and SLA adherence.
Support documentation and improvement of monitoring and alerting processes.
Participate in on-call rotations or shift schedules as required (with support during initial stages).
